Abstract: Abstract It is often said that the second most recognized phrase in the world, after "OK," is "Coca Cola." Now, imagine the impact of a single gesture from Cristiano Ronaldo, with his massive following of 550 million on various social media sites, during a press conference after Portugal's opening match at UEFA Euro 2021. Ronaldo chose to drink water instead of the Coca Cola soft drink, resulting in a 1.6% drop in Coca Cola's share value, according to Nasdaq. The Twitter images are shown in Figure 2-1. Despite the millions Coca Cola had invested in tournament sponsorship, the market capitalization dropped by over $4Bn. How could this happen?
